STX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2021 in Review

679 of the 5,695 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Seagate (STX) for Q1 2021, worth a combined $15.5B — up 19% from $13B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 87 funds opened new STX positions and 71 closed out — a net gain of 16 holders — while 188 added to existing stakes and 279 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Bank of America, adding an estimated $462M. The largest seller was ValueAct Holdings, cutting an estimated $497M.
